This will be hard to read. A blockbuster investigative report looked at thousands of Instagram accounts run for little girls by their parents, all featuring suggestive poses and revealing clothes. These are some of the (very disturbing) comments:

  • On an early adolescent in a lace robe, string bikini, and eyeshadow: "Yummie." "Love that teen body." "I will sleep with you in the future."
  • On a 10-year-old in a crop top: "Those two little things look great thru ur top."
  • On a 5-year-old in a bikini: "You're so sexy."
The moms are in it for the cash and clout they get from the brands that buy their influence and the fans who pay for pictures and videos. Instagram is in it for the traffic. But all that comes at an unimaginable cost for the girls.
